Ellie Bambury is a Soul-first Guide, Speaker & Channel with 10+ years of experience serving and supporting young people and their families in a range of leadership roles, including Life Coach, Author, Speaker, Mentor & Workshop Facilitator. She is a Certified Professional Life Coach and holds a Bachelor of Performing and Screen Arts from Unitec Institute of Technology.
